Step 3: Enable per-tenant rate quotas on the Stonegale API tier. Quotas replace the global throttle removed in step 2, so do not skip this. Each tenant gets an isolated token bucket; overflow returns 429 with no tenant-identifying detail in the body. Audit logging of quota breaches is mandatory for the Verrow compliance review. Apply the quota service configuration shown below.

settings of yaguf-kawep:
[ulaath]
port = 8000
region = lower-3
host = ulaath.paliqworks.corp
timeout_ms = 500
retries = 4

### Account Recovery — ConsentWave Rollout Console

If the rollout operator account for ConsentWave (the consent banner system) is locked mid-deployment, do not create a replacement account; staged banner configs are bound to it. Instead, open the recovery flow from the Halverton admin bastion and verify the lockout timestamp against the incident channel. The flow's final step requires the account recovery passphrase, which is:

strongbox words: ralax-sileth-queniel-zorvan-drumir-gordor-kasok-julox-fenwyn-gormir-quenath-fraiel-ralys-fenath

## Support

Gantry reloads its config on SIGHUP. Reloads are atomic: the new file is validated before swap, and a failed parse keeps the old config live. Secrets are never logged during reload; diffs are redacted. Reload events are audit-logged with checksums. For security questions about reload handling or the audit trail, contact the maintainers directly.

alerts address for kafof-bagag: kasael@olvarqdyn.corp

## Add barcode scanner integration for Velstrom Kiosk

This PR wires the Quellix scan module into the kiosk intake flow. All scanned payloads are validated against a strict symbology allowlist before parsing, and raw frames are never logged. Decoding runs in a sandboxed worker with a hard timeout. Please review the input-sanitization path in `scan_ingest.rs` carefully. The tuning constants governing retry and timeout behavior are as follows.

tuning constants:
RATE_LIMITS = {
    "zorael": 10,
    "oliix": 1,
    "holix": 2,
    "quenix": 10,
}